SUSPECT IN EASTLEIGH SHOOTING & 3.97M ROBBERY ARRESTED BUYING A CAR

One of the suspected gang members that shot 26-year-old Adan Ali Mohammed in broad daylight in Eastleigh and robbed him of Sh.3.97 Million has been arrested.

The suspect was apprehended in Mombasa while allegedly attempting to purchase a vehicle using money believed to have been stolen during the March 30, 2024 incident.

Invesrigators tracked the suspect’s movements from Nairobi to Mombasa and swiftly apprehended him. He was identified as a person of interest placed at the scene of the crime.

“We have a suspect and he is being brought to Nairobi. The man had gone to buy a car in Mombasa using some of the cash robbed from the victim in hospital,” a police officer confirmed.

The suspect, upon his return to Nairobi, was placed in police custody as authorities continue their search for other individuals involved in the crime.

Adan Shot and Mugged in Eastleigh

The incident, captured by security cameras, unfolded on Muratina street at around 11 am, where the gunman on a motorcycle intercepted Adan Ali Mohammed, who was riding as a pillion passenger on another motorcycle. Adan was headed to deposit the money at a bank at BBS Mall.

Security footage showed the gunman demanding the bag carrying the cash from the victim, Adan, who hesitated before being shot at close range. The suspect then grabbed the bag and fled the scene.

Wellwishers rushed Adan to the nearby Health Gate Hospital.

Doctors confirmed that the victim sustained severe injuries to his spinal cord when the bullet exited through his back.

Police, led by Starehe police boss Fred Abuga, reiterated their commitment to apprehending the criminals and urged business owners to install security cameras to aid in investigations.

Detectives are also exploring the possibility of whether the robbery was an inside job.
